The Facility Management market in Spain is experiencing steady growth due to increasing awareness among businesses about the benefits of outsourcing non-core activities. The market is driven by factors such as cost-efficiency, regulatory compliance, and the focus on enhancing overall operational efficiency. Key services offered in the Spain Facility Management market include maintenance, cleaning, security, catering, and energy management. The market is characterized by a competitive landscape with both local and international service providers offering a wide range of solutions to meet the diverse needs of clients across various industries such as healthcare, retail, hospitality, and manufacturing. As businesses continue to prioritize cost optimization and operational excellence, the Spain Facility Management market is expected to witness further growth and innovation in the coming years.

In Spain, the Facility Management market is regulated by various government policies aimed at promoting efficiency, sustainability, and compliance with health and safety standards. Key regulations include the Spanish Building Act (Ley de Ordenación de la Edificación), which sets guidelines for the construction and maintenance of buildings to ensure occupant safety and environmental sustainability. Additionally, the Occupational Risk Prevention Law (Ley de Prevención de Riesgos Laborales) mandates that facility management companies adhere to strict health and safety protocols to protect workers. The Spanish government also encourages the adoption of energy-efficient practices through initiatives such as the Energy Efficiency and Renewable Energy Plan (Plan de EnergÃa y Eficiencia Energética) to reduce the environmental impact of facility operations. These policies collectively shape the regulatory landscape for the Facility Management market in Spain, emphasizing the importance of sustainability and safety in facility operations.
